The Sciences Division at Pima Community College has a passion for instilling scientific knowledge and curiosity through innovative and inclusive learning environments. The division is comprised of approximately 60 full-time faculty, more than 100 adjunct faculty, and more than 30 staff members, resulting in one of the largest instructional units in the District. The Administrative Assistant 2 supports both the academic and operational sides of the Division. More specifically, the academic side of the Division includes the Dean’s office while the operational side includes the Science Lab Manager. The Science Lab Manager assists in overseeing the science labs at five of the campuses.
The Administrative Assistant 2 is the primary caretaker of division workflow, faculty travel, student support, course scheduling and cancellation, initiation of paperwork for personnel and payroll action, follow-up on compliance reporting, grade submissions, purchasing, and general division troubleshooting. Incumbents are responsible for performing a variety of advanced level office support assignments of high complexity requiring greater independent judgment. The incumbent will provide high-quality customer service to students, faculty, and staff. Work is usually performed with limited supervision.
